Counseling Programs at Tang
The counseling services at the Tang Center are comprised of several units staffed by a multidisciplinary, multicultural group of professional psychologists, clinical social workers and psychiatrists who provide confidential services. In addition, consultation and workshops are also provided to UC Berkeley's faculty, staff and student organizations.
- Counseling and Psychological Services(CPS) provides crisis intervention, brief individual and couples counseling, groups & workshops for students on a variety of personal, academic and career related issues.
- Psychiatry Services provides psychiatric evaluations for medication and ongoing medication monitoring for students.
- Social Services provides counseling to students on health-related issues such as medical problems, chronic illnesses, substance abuse, pregnancy, domestic violence, and sexual assault.
- Career Counseling Library has an extensive collection of educational and career materials integral to academic and career counseling.
